Finding lost pets in La Habra, state of California

La Habra is a vibrant city located in California, known for its close-knit community and love for animals. If you find yourself in a situation where you have lost your pet or encountered a stray animal, it’s essential to take the right steps to ensure the safety and well-being of these animals. Lost pets can cause significant distress to both the animal and their owners, but with the right approach, you can help reunite them.

The first thing to do when you realize your pet is missing is to stay calm and begin your search in the immediate area. Start by calling your pet's name in a gentle, reassuring tone. Animals often respond to familiar voices, and this may help them come out of hiding.

  • Check your home thoroughly, as pets can usually hide in unexpected places.
  • Talk to your neighbors and ask if they have seen your pet.
  • Post on local community boards or social media to alert others.
  • Visit local animal shelters in La Habra and file a lost report.
  • Consider placing ads in local newspapers or online classifieds.

It’s crucial to act quickly, as pets can travel far from home in search of familiar surroundings or food. If you’re in La Habra, there are resources available to assist you in finding your lost animal. Check with local vets and animal control for reports of found pets. Also, consider using microchipping services for your pet, which can significantly increase the chances of finding them if they go missing.

What to do if you find a lost animal in La Habra, state of California

Finding a lost animal can be a rewarding experience, and it’s important to approach the situation with care. If you come across a stray dog or cat, here are some steps you should take:

  • Always assess the situation first; try to determine if the animal is friendly or scared.
  • If it's safe, try to coax the animal to you with treats or calm words.
  • Look for identification tags or a collar that may help you locate the owner.
  • Contact local animal shelters or humane societies to report the found animal.
  • Consider taking the animal to a vet for scanning for a microchip.

Taking these steps not only helps the lost animal but also assists their owners in retrieving them. In La Habra, animal control and shelters are valuable resources where you can report found animals, ensuring they are well cared for until their owners are located.

How to write an ad about a lost or found animal in La Habra, state of California?

When crafting an ad for a lost or found animal, clarity and detail are key. Here’s how you can effectively write your ad to maximize its outreach:

  • Start with a clear title stating whether the pet is lost or found.
  • Include a detailed description of the animal – mention the breed, color, size, and any distinguishing features.
  • If it’s a lost pet, include when and where it was last seen.
  • If you found an animal, explain where you found it and any immediate care you’ve provided.
  • Attach a good quality photo if possible to help others recognize them.

Remember to provide a contact number or email address for interested parties to reach you. In La Habra, utilizing local resources and community networks can help spread the word quickly, making it easier for lost pets to reunite with their families.
